samarchon Active Member Dec 11, 2002 #1 How can I stop the AS/400 sign on prompt from coming up every time a user connect to OneWorld Xe through ICA client? Is there any password caching to be turned on? Thanks

AllisonD Well Known Member Dec 11, 2002 #2 On the Farm go into Operations Navigator select the File drop down menu, goto properties and select the connection tab. You have three choices; Use Windows user name and password Use Default user id and prompt as needed Prompt every time. You'll need to do this on server on your Citrix Farm. Hope this helps. samarchon Active Member Dec 11, 2002 #3 Allison, connections tab is set up to use default user id and prompt as needed and NOT prompt every time. Still puzzled.

jeremey_garcia VIP Member Dec 11, 2002 #4 Make sure you have security server setup in the jde.ini for the user. Make sure you have the latest service pack on for client access.
